Abstract/Description

This report evaluates Farmer Business Schools (FBS) from gender and social perspectives to understand how women and men are involved in and benefit from FBS. The report is based on the fieldwork carried out in April 2019 through in‐depth interviews with twelve women and twelve men FBS members.
